Plate Compactors : Powering Ground Stability
Plate compactors are essential devices used to compact soil. These powerful pieces of equipment utilize a vibrating plate to dense the ground, creating a solid foundation for construction projects. They are widely used in various applications, such as placing concrete slabs, building roads, and preparing construction sites.
The vibration generated by plate compactors improves soil density, which in turn hardens the ground's ability to bear weight. This is crucial for ensuring the durability of structures and preventing future settlement issues.
Plate compactors come in different sizes and power ranges, allowing them to be adapted to specific project requirements. They are a valuable tool for construction professionals, providing a reliable and efficient way to achieve desired ground compaction.
Soil Compaction Essentials: Choosing your Right Machine
When it comes to soil compaction, selecting the appropriate machine can significantly impact your project's success. Various types of compactors exist, each built for specific tasks and soil conditions. Think about the size and scale of your project, the type of soil you're working with, and the level of compaction required to make an informed decision. For large-scale projects, heavy-duty vibratory rollers may be necessary, while smaller plate compactors are perfect for smaller areas or confined spaces.
Factors like soil moisture content and the presence of rocks or debris can also influence your choice. Consulting a knowledgeable equipment dealer can help you determine the best compactor to your specific needs.

Compaction's Influence on Foundation Stability
A solid foundation is crucial for the durability of any building. Proper compaction of the soil beneath a foundation plays a vital part in ensuring its success. Inadequate compaction can lead to shifting, resulting in cracks, design damage, and even failure. On the other hand, well-compacted soil provides a stable base that can bear the weight of the structure and resist disturbances over time.
